About the job

Changing, dynamic and proactive, the YouTube Global Operations team is dedicated to ensuring that YouTube can scale its growth. The team comprises sub teams including: Partner Development across Americas, EMEA and APAC, Support Solutions, Media and Platform Operations, and Global Vendor Operations.

The Global Vendor Operations (GVO) organization oversees vendor operations for all of YouTube. These vendors provide support to all YouTube users -- Creators, Partners, Consumer Subscribers, Artists, and Media Companies. GVO's mission is to deliver excellent service to all these communities at optimal costs while protecting the YouTube platform from all risks.

This position demands a high degree of cross-functional synergy with our global product stakeholders, with a primary focus on driving alignment with NA operations. To ensure seamless project delivery and real-time problem-solving, the successful candidate must demonstrate a flexible, "global-first" mindset.

About Google

Google is a multinational technology company that specializes in Internet-related services and products. These include online advertising technologies, search engine, cloud computing, software, and hardware. Google was founded in 1998 by Larry Page and Sergey Brin while they were Ph.D. students at Stanford University. The company has grown tremendously since then and has become one of the most valuable companies in the world. Google's mission is to organize the world's information and make it universally accessible and useful.
